Parameter estimation for a marked point process within a framework of multidimensional shape extraction from remote sensing images

Résumé

Previously, an estimation method based on the Stochastic Expectation-Maximization algorithm was studied and proved its relevance for estimating the parameters of a marked point process model in order to achieve unsupervised feature extraction from remote sensing images. This method was only applied to a simple model of a marked point process of circles. In this paper, we extend the proposed estimation method to multidimensional shapes such as ellipses and rectangles. Different types of objects have been extracted: flamingos, tree crowns, boats, and building footprints. Furthermore, some prior constraints corresponding to the alignment of boats as well as the alignment of buildings are introduced.
